Sample pages
Automatic deployment of sample pages to the development environment
Sample pages for industry verticals and lines of business are automatically deployed to your newly provisioned development environment.
In the newly provisioned development environment, the following changes occur:
- Studio sample pages and new brand styles are enabled by default.
- The ESM portal page becomes the landing home page and post-redirect page, replacing the My Activity page.
- Both the classic keyword search and the Employee Navigator chat are available. The Employee Navigator for Helix skill is selected as the default HelixGPT skill for the chat experience. The floating icon is also preconfigured to open the Employee Navigator chat panel.
- Sample pages for lines of business and industry verticals appear in the navigation bar and the main menu on different tabs. Use this navigation to quickly browse through the pages.
- Core application pages, such as Catalog, My Activity, Staff, and Location, are grouped on the Legacy pages tab.

When you manually import sample pages to the development or any other environment, only the sample pages themselves are added. The default landing page and the navigation bar structure (tabs and menu items) remain unchanged from the standard product configuration. They are not replaced, removed, or modified in any way.
Also, you can easily transfer studio pages from the development environment to your staging and production environments. For more information, see Exporting-and-importing-workplace-studio-pages-and-search-views.
To download and import the sample pages
The sample pages are also available as a zip file package. Perform the following steps to get the sample pages into your environment.
Before you import
- In the Admin console, navigate to Configuration > Application Features, and enable the Studio (expose pages to end users) option.
- In the Admin console, navigate to Configuration > Attachments & Links, and make sure that the zip file type is not in the Blocked list.
In the AR System Administration console, ensure that the value for the Max Attach Size field is greater than the size of the templates zip file. Recommended size is 20485760 bytes (20 MB). For more information about how to set this value, see Setting administrative options.
Import the zip file package
To import sample pages into any environment, complete the following steps:
- Download any of the sample page zip files from the downloadable files section on this page.
- Import the zip file package as is into your environment. For information about how to import the package, see Exporting-and-importing-workplace-studio-pages-and-search-views. After import, you can view the pages displayed in your pages list.

- To preserve the search logic defined for sample pages, download the file and import it on the Search views tab in your environment.
Both the classic keyword search and the Employee Navigator chat are available in this view. The Employee Navigator for Helix skill is set as the default HelixGPT skill. For Employee Navigator to function correctly in any environment other than a newly provisioned development environment, ensure it is fully configured. If the configuration steps are not completed, Employee Navigator features will not operate. For detailed instructions, see Configuring BMC HelixGPT in the end-user console and studio pages. - (Optional) If you want to use a sample page as a starting point, duplicate the page and work on the copy rather than the original.
You can duplicate a page from the page Actions menu. For more information about duplicating pages, see Managing-pages-in-the-Studio.

To use assets from sample pages
Sample pages contain various assets, such as banners, background images, images within the content blocks, and icons for services in the Catalog section. You cannot download these assets directly from the pages. However, these assets are available as a zip file package. You can download the package and reuse the included graphics to build your own pages.
Follow these steps to utilize the assets:
- Download any of the BMC Helix Digital Workplace Studio assets zip files.
- Extract the files from the downloaded zip to your local directory.
- Use the included graphics to create your custom pages.
